Provides for discounted resident trapping license fees for senior citizens.
This bill would provide a discounted fee for resident trapping licenses to New Jersey seniors aged 65 and older, reducing the cost from $31.50 to $16.50 (plus a $1 issuance fee). Currently, similar discounts exist for senior citizens on resident fishing, firearm hunting, and bow hunting licenses, but not for trapping licenses. The bill closes this gap by extending the same reduced rate to trapping licenses, making them more affordable for seniors. It directly affects senior residents seeking to obtain or renew a resident trapping license in New Jersey.
